Evaluation of Green Construction of Highway in Northwest Plateau in the Context of"Carbon Peak and Carbon Neutral"
In view of the characteristics of fragile ecological environment and the status quo of highway green construction evaluation system in the country's northwest plateau ecological protection area,a comprehensive evaluation method of highway green construction is proposed based on grey clustering method and improved radar map analysis method.The connotation of green construction in northwest plateau ecological protection area under the background of"carbon peak and carbon neutral"is put forward through analysis.Based on PSR model and objective decomposition method,the green construction evaluation system of highway in Northwest Plateau Ecological Reserve is established from seven aspects:"land saving","energy saving","water saving","material saving","environmental protection","construction personnel management"and"carbon emission".Among them,secondary indexes such as"utilization rate of corrosion-resistant concrete","biodiversity protection","green construction management system","green construction knowledge training","site construction management","carbon reduction rate in road construction stage"are added.The combination weight of each evaluation index is determined by AHP and entropy weight method.The green construction grade is determined by grey clustering method,and then the relative advantages and disadvantages of the proposed project are analyzed by improved radar map analysis method.Finally,taking Jiading-Xihai Highway in Qinghai Province as an example,the evaluation system is applied to further verify the rationality and applicability of the evaluation system.The results show that:(1)carbon emission related indexes should be incorporated into the evaluation system of highway green construction in the Northwest Plateau Ecological reserve.(2)The main factors that determine the road green construction grade in the Northwest Plateau Ecological Reserve are carbon reduction rate,renewable energy utilization rate,site construction management and local materials rate.
